Product Description

Hexacon's Powerhouse irons have high watt density which equates to high speed production. Designed in 1/4" and 5/16" diameter to have half the weight of a 3/8" diameter iron but does 70% of the work of that iron, resulting in conservation of both power and materials. Extra-long reach of 6-1/2" case gives better access to connections. Dependable, rugged, and easy to maintain. The tip, element, cord, and handle of each Powerhouse Iron is independently replaceable. Power ranging from 40 to 100 watts. Also available in 220V. Hatchet irons are an option with this category — order the straight "P" Series for long reach (6-1/2") or the "H" Series hatchet design for easier handling.

Key Features

  • Nickel wound heating element with high dielectric Mica insulation on stainless steel core
  • All elements built with ±2% resistance tolerance, fully burnt-in, and dielectric-tested at 1200V
  • Burn resistant, extra-flexible neoprene power cord with wattage identification
  • Three-wire grounded construction; Posi-Ground option for less than 2mV leakage
  • Painted hardwood handle
  • Corrosion resistant nickel plated 6-1/2" long case for better access
  • Available in two tip diameters (1/4" and 5/16")
  • Long-life standard Hexacon Tip and "S-10" Iron Holder included ("S-9" for Hatchet)
  • Hatchet (H Series) option reduces wrist and shoulder fatigue
